Stock Replenishment Operative (Night Shift) in Stockport, SK4 - working for our client who are an employee-owned cash and carry site experiencing rapid growth due to high demand. This is a hands-on, physically active role within a retail and wholesale distribution environment. You will play a key role in ensuring shelves are fully replenished, stock is accurately located, and pallets are safely moved from racking to aisles using FLT equipment. You will receive a full health & safety induction and site tour on your first day.

Working Hours

Sunday to Thursday 9:00pm - 6:00am
40 hours per week

Key Responsibilities

  • Operate a Forklift Truck (FLT) safely to remove pallets from racking and place them onto designated aisles
  • Refill shelves accurately to ensure full replenishment with no missing or misplaced stock
  • Transport stock from goods-in and delivery bays to stockrooms and shop floor locations
  • Manually handle stock where required (lifting, stacking, unpacking)
  • Work efficiently as part of a team in a fast-paced retail/warehouse environment
  • Receive and process high volumes of deliveries accurately
  • Create neat, well-presented shelves and displays to support customer experience
  • Carry out daily FLT safety checks and report any faults

Requirements

  • FLT licence preferred (Reach)
  • In-house licences accepted - 1-day Reach FLT conversion available
  • Candidates without an FLT licence must be willing to be trained
  • Confident working in a fast-paced environment
  • Previous retail, wholesale, warehouse, or stock replenishment experience is essential
  • Strong physical stamina for manual stock handling
  • Willingness to work night shifts

PPE & Dress Code

  • Steel toe cap safety boots required
  • Black trousers or combat trousers only (no shorts)
  • Hi-vis required only when operating FLT or working in Goods In
